Description

The Bureau of Reclamation, part of the Department of the Interior, is seeking small businesses to provide weekly trash removal services at the Mt. Elbert Powerplant located in Twin Lakes, Colorado. The procurement includes the rental of three 4-yard dumpsters and encompasses all necessary labor, transportation, and supervision for the garbage removal services, which are to be performed once a week. This initiative is crucial for maintaining operational efficiency at the Powerplant and aligns with the Bureau's commitment to engaging small businesses in federal contracting. Interested parties must submit their responses, including a capability statement and relevant project experience, by April 28, 2025, to the designated government contacts, as this is a Sources Sought Notice and not a formal Request for Proposals.

The Bureau of Reclamation’s Eastern Colorado Area Office (ECAO) is seeking sources for weekly trash removal services at the Mt. Elbert Powerplant in Twin Lakes, Colorado. This solicitation is a Sources Sought Notice; it is not a formal Request for Proposals (RFP) and does not obligate the government in any way. The service requirements include the provision of three 4-yard dumpsters and encompass labor, transportation, and supervision for the garbage removal services scheduled once a week. Contract performance is anticipated to start from September 1, 2025, through August 31, 2026, with the possibility of four additional one-year renewal periods. Interested parties must be small businesses, complying with the SBA's definition and requirements for the project’s NAICS code, 562111, with a size standard of $47 million. Submissions must include the business’s details, a capability statement, relevant project experience, and any small business certifications, all due by April 28, 2025. Responses are to be emailed to designated government contacts, ensuring that facsimile communications are not accepted.
